maneuverability

US /məˌnuː.vrəˈbɪl.ə.t̬i/
UK /məˌnuː.vrəˈbɪl.ə.ti/

Noun

the ability to be moved or steered easily

Example:
The small car's excellent maneuverability made parking in tight spaces a breeze.
The fighter jet's high maneuverability allowed it to evade enemy missiles.
